Consumer Description
The A/C began to take longer and longer to cool the car. After not driving the car for a year due to illness, I drove it again and the A/C blew nothing but hot air. After an initial Google search I discovered Honda had extended a warranty to 10 years for defective A/C condensers. However, I cannot find a recall for this repair anywhere. I've taken the car to a mechanic and was quoted a price of $1200 repair the condenser.
